Sans模拟器是一种用于模拟特定系统环境的软件工具,其核心功能是创建虚拟运行环境以测试和分析系统行为。该模拟器通过精确的组件映射和状态管理,能够还原目标系统的运行状态,为开发者提供便捷的调试和优化平台。
在Sans模拟器中,“无底板”(wudiban)指的是一种特定的配置模式,即移除底层硬件抽象层(baseboard)组件,简化模拟环境的基础结构。这种模式通常用于需要聚焦于核心系统逻辑的场景,避免底层硬件细节对测试结果的干扰。
Sans模拟器在无底板模式下,会直接模拟核心系统组件,如处理器、内存管理单元等,而不涉及底层的I/O设备或物理硬件模拟。这种机制使得系统能够在更接近真实核心逻辑的环境中运行,便于观察和分析系统在资源受限或简化环境下的行为特征。
无底板模式在嵌入式系统开发中具有广泛应用,开发者可利用该模式测试系统在低资源条件下的稳定性和性能表现。此外,在安全测试领域,无底板模式可用于模拟无底层防护的环境,评估系统在极端条件下的漏洞响应能力,为安全加固提供依据。
无底板模式的意义在于为开发者提供了灵活的测试环境,帮助优化系统性能和可靠性。通过移除底层干扰,系统能更清晰地展示核心逻辑的行为,便于定位和修复问题。同时,该模式也为学术研究提供了实验平台,支持对系统底层机制的深入探索。